    Re: 3D Rinse Free Wash?

    Rinseless is a different method than Waterless.
    Rinseless is mixed with a bucket of water. You wash your car with this solution. Then dry.
    Waterless comes straight from a sprayer onto your car. You wash your car with just this chemical solution, often using ounces of fluid rather than gallons.

    When I think Rinseless, I think ONR.
    When I think Waterless, I think UWW+.

    3D offers both, and I bet they are as good as those staples I mentioned. They`re even similarly colored!

    Re: 3D Rinse Free Wash?

    Quote Originally Posted by WaxAddict View Post
    When I think Waterless, I think UWW+.
    !
    UWW+ is both---Waterless mixed at 1 oz with 22 oz of water--Rinseless at 1 oz per 3 gallons of water. I like it better than ONR as a rinseless wash--much slicker.

    Re: 3D Rinse Free Wash?

    Quote Originally Posted by philipfreire View Post
    Oh thanks! Is it wrong to use the waterless as a rinseless ?
    Absolutely not! I`ve pretty much replaced ONR with 3D WW as my rinseless wash. I use it the same way/dilution (1 oz to 2 gallons of H20), but I`ve been pre-spraying the panel down with a mix of 8 to 1 solution. It gives off some very nice hydrophobic action for a little while too.
